Android 4.0: Google verlangt Standardoberfläche auf allen Geräten
Alle Geräte mit Android 4.0 müssen künftig Googles Standardoberfläche namens Holo verwenden. Ansonsten dürfen Gerätehersteller nicht die Android-Market-Anwendung installieren.
Auf Smartphones und Tablets mit Android 4.0 muss Googles Standardoberfläche vorhanden sein, wenn auf den Geräten die Android-Market-Applikation installiert sein soll. Die Standardoberfläche in Android 4.0 alias Ice Cream Sandwich heißt Holo und ist eine erweiterte Version der Oberfläche von Android 3.x alias Honeycomb. Mit dieser neuen Anforderung will Google die Arbeit von Anwendungsentwicklern vereinfachen, da diese sich nun darauf verlassen können, dass entsprechende Oberflächenelemente auf allen Geräten mit Android 4.0 vorhanden sind.
Die Holo-Oberfläche muss sich zwar auf allen Android-4.0-Geräten befinden, Google erwartet aber nicht, dass sie als Standard genutzt wird; die Hersteller haben weiterhin die Wahl, ihre eigene Oberfläche als Standard vorzugeben. Updates von Android 4.0 sollen künftig zügiger verteilt werden können, weil die Herstelleranpassungen der Oberfläche abgekoppelt sind.
Auch Anwendungsentwickler müssen nicht zwingend die Holo-Oberfläche nutzen. Doch bei Nutzung haben Programmierer die Gewissheit, dass ihre Anwendung auf allen Geräten mit Android 4.0 gleich aussieht.
Nicht betroffen von dieser Entscheidung sind alle Programmstarter, die die jeweiligen Gerätehersteller nutzen. Viele Hersteller von Android-Geräten setzen auf selbst entwickelte Programmstarter, um sich unter anderem darüber von der Konkurrenz abzuheben. Auch weiterhin werden die entsprechenden Geräte mit Android 4.0 diese Programmstarter nutzen dürfen. Nach dem Start von Android 3.x alias Honeycomb hatte Google Tabletherstellern zunächst untersagt, eigene Programmstarter und Oberflächen zu nutzen. Diese Beschränkung ist aber mittlerweile aufgehoben worden.
... wäre für die Hersteller nur noch über verschiedene, bessere Hardware möglich. Das...
Die Update-Problematik besteht halt, wenn es Lösungen gibt die verschiedene UIs...
GUI = alle Dialogboxen, menüs, buttons etc launcher = übersicht der programme - mehr nicht
wozu sind denn foren da? genau dafür. wenn dir die meinung nicht passt, ist mir das...